Subject: drivers/rtc/rtc-isl1208.c: call rtc_update_irq() from the alarm irq 
handler

Previously the alarm event was not propagated into the RTC subsystem.  By
adding a call to rtc_update_irq, this fixes a timeout problem with the
hwclock utility.
